PiPER Toolkit Roadshow: This workshop provides essential tools and insights to effectively plan, implement, and evaluate patient engagement in research (PER) using the PiPER Toolkit. During the Roadshow, topics that participants will learn about include:
- The roles people with lived experience can play in research, as well as training resources specific to each role
- Tools to plan, implement, and evaluate the success of PER
- Overview of PER related to grant applications
2. Plain Language Summary Roadshow: Designed to empower scientists, research staff, and trainees with the skills and knowledge to effectively communicate their research through plain language summaries (PLS). During the Roadshow, participants will:
- Learn why plain language summaries are essential for enhancing public understanding and engagement with scientific research
- Receive step-by-step guidance on how to create clear, concise, and informative PLS that effectively convey complex research findings
- Participate in interactive exercises and receive personalized feedback to refine their PLS writing skills
- Gain access to templates, examples, and a curated list of additional resources to support their ongoing efforts in creating impactful PLS
